\hypertarget{classComSquare_1_1InvalidOpcode}{}\doxysection{Com\+Square\+::Invalid\+Opcode Class Reference} \label{classComSquare_1_1InvalidOpcode}\index{ComSquare::InvalidOpcode@{ComSquare::InvalidOpcode}} Exception thrown when someone tries to load an invalid rom. {\ttfamily \#include $<$Invalid\+Opcode.\+hpp$>$} Inheritance diagram for Com\+Square\+::Invalid\+Opcode\+: \nopagebreak \begin{figure}[H] \begin{center} \leavevmode \includegraphics[width=241pt]{classComSquare_1_1InvalidOpcode__inherit__graph} \end{center} \end{figure} Collaboration diagram for Com\+Square\+::Invalid\+Opcode\+: \nopagebreak \begin{figure}[H] \begin{center} \leavevmode \includegraphics[width=241pt]{classComSquare_1_1InvalidOpcode__coll__graph} \end{center} \end{figure} \doxysubsection*{Public Member Functions} \begin{DoxyCompactItemize} \item \mbox{\hyperlink{classComSquare_1_1InvalidOpcode_ac2e6e0c1422bc86fc29d0cf5cf3c5bdf}{Invalid\+Opcode}} (const std\+::string \&\mbox{\hyperlink{classComSquare_1_1InvalidOpcode_aafda6faa5bf21638e893776684c278f5}{what}}) \item \mbox{\hyperlink{classComSquare_1_1InvalidOpcode_a38ed827df39a08c44752ca082d9ea23f}{Invalid\+Opcode}} (const std\+::string \&pu, unsigned opcode) \item const char $\ast$ \mbox{\hyperlink{classComSquare_1_1InvalidOpcode_aafda6faa5bf21638e893776684c278f5}{what}} () const noexcept override \end{DoxyCompactItemize} \doxysubsection*{Private Attributes} \begin{DoxyCompactItemize} \item std\+::string \mbox{\hyperlink{classComSquare_1_1InvalidOpcode_a9e5079ee521b7706b5d616d143f34d8f}{\+\_\+msg}} \end{DoxyCompactItemize} \doxysubsection{Detailed Description} Exception thrown when someone tries to load an invalid rom. \doxysubsection{Constructor \& Destructor Documentation} \mbox{\Hypertarget{classComSquare_1_1InvalidOpcode_ac2e6e0c1422bc86fc29d0cf5cf3c5bdf}\label{classComSquare_1_1InvalidOpcode_ac2e6e0c1422bc86fc29d0cf5cf3c5bdf}} \index{ComSquare::InvalidOpcode@{ComSquare::InvalidOpcode}!InvalidOpcode@{InvalidOpcode}} \index{InvalidOpcode@{InvalidOpcode}!ComSquare::InvalidOpcode@{ComSquare::InvalidOpcode}} \doxysubsubsection{\texorpdfstring{InvalidOpcode()}{InvalidOpcode()}\hspace{0.1cm}{\footnotesize\ttfamily [1/2]}} {\footnotesize\ttfamily Com\+Square\+::\+Invalid\+Opcode\+::\+Invalid\+Opcode (\begin{DoxyParamCaption}\item[{const std\+::string \&}]{what }\end{DoxyParamCaption})\hspace{0.3cm}{\ttfamily [inline]}, {\ttfamily [explicit]}} \mbox{\Hypertarget{classComSquare_1_1InvalidOpcode_a38ed827df39a08c44752ca082d9ea23f}\label{classComSquare_1_1InvalidOpcode_a38ed827df39a08c44752ca082d9ea23f}} \index{ComSquare::InvalidOpcode@{ComSquare::InvalidOpcode}!InvalidOpcode@{InvalidOpcode}} \index{InvalidOpcode@{InvalidOpcode}!ComSquare::InvalidOpcode@{ComSquare::InvalidOpcode}} \doxysubsubsection{\texorpdfstring{InvalidOpcode()}{InvalidOpcode()}\hspace{0.1cm}{\footnotesize\ttfamily [2/2]}} {\footnotesize\ttfamily Com\+Square\+::\+Invalid\+Opcode\+::\+Invalid\+Opcode (\begin{DoxyParamCaption}\item[{const std\+::string \&}]{pu, }\item[{unsigned}]{opcode }\end{DoxyParamCaption})\hspace{0.3cm}{\ttfamily [inline]}, {\ttfamily [explicit]}} \doxysubsection{Member Function Documentation} \mbox{\Hypertarget{classComSquare_1_1InvalidOpcode_aafda6faa5bf21638e893776684c278f5}\label{classComSquare_1_1InvalidOpcode_aafda6faa5bf21638e893776684c278f5}} \index{ComSquare::InvalidOpcode@{ComSquare::InvalidOpcode}!what@{what}} \index{what@{what}!ComSquare::InvalidOpcode@{ComSquare::InvalidOpcode}} \doxysubsubsection{\texorpdfstring{what()}{what()}} {\footnotesize\ttfamily const char$\ast$ Com\+Square\+::\+Invalid\+Opcode\+::what (\begin{DoxyParamCaption}{ }\end{DoxyParamCaption}) const\hspace{0.3cm}{\ttfamily [inline]}, {\ttfamily [override]}, {\ttfamily [noexcept]}} \doxysubsection{Member Data Documentation} \mbox{\Hypertarget{classComSquare_1_1InvalidOpcode_a9e5079ee521b7706b5d616d143f34d8f}\label{classComSquare_1_1InvalidOpcode_a9e5079ee521b7706b5d616d143f34d8f}} \index{ComSquare::InvalidOpcode@{ComSquare::InvalidOpcode}!\_msg@{\_msg}} \index{\_msg@{\_msg}!ComSquare::InvalidOpcode@{ComSquare::InvalidOpcode}} \doxysubsubsection{\texorpdfstring{\_msg}{\_msg}} {\footnotesize\ttfamily std\+::string Com\+Square\+::\+Invalid\+Opcode\+::\+\_\+msg\hspace{0.3cm}{\ttfamily [private]}} The documentation for this class was generated from the following file\+:\begin{DoxyCompactItemize} \item sources/\+Exceptions/\mbox{\hyperlink{InvalidOpcode_8hpp}{Invalid\+Opcode.\+hpp}}\end{DoxyCompactItemize}